免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

ipa安装提示无效的签名

当你尝试安装一个来自于第三方开发者的iOS应用时,有时会遇到"无效的签名"的错误提示。这个错误提示意味着应用的签名已经过期或者不被iOS系统信任,导致无法进行安装。

在iOS系统中,每个应用都需要通过数字签名来确保其安全性和完整性。应用在开发完成后,需要经过苹果的认证过程,并使用开发者的数字证书进行签名。这个签名不仅仅用来验证应用的身份,还能够保证应用在传输和安装过程中没有被篡改。

然而,有一些应用并未通过苹果的认证,或者是开发者自行开发的应用。这些应用无法获得苹果签名,因此无法直接从App Store中下载安装。为了解决这个问题,开发者可以选择通过企业证书或者开发者证书来对应用进行签名,然后将应用以IPA文件的形式进行发布。

当你尝试安装由开发者签名的应用时,iOS系统会对签名进行验证。如果签名过期、被吊销,或者是由不受信任的开发者签名,系统将会提示"无效的签名"的错误信息,阻止应用的安装。

那么,如何解决这个问题呢?

首先,你可以尝试重新下载应用,并确保从可靠的来源下载。如果应用是从开发者的官方网站或者其他可信渠道下载的,那么应用的签名应该是有效的。

其次,你可以检查你的设备是否设置了正确的信任选项。如果你在尝试安装来自于不受信任的开发者签名的应用时,你的设备可能会拒绝安装。你可以在设备的"设置"中找到"通用"->"设备管理"或"描述文件",然后选择相应的证书进行信任。请注意,只信任可信的开发者证书,以降低风险。

最后,如果你是一名开发者,你可以考虑申请和使用苹果官方的开发者账号,并使用合法的开发者证书来签名你的应用。这样,你的应用的签名就会被iOS系统信任,用户可以正常安装和使用你的应用。

总结起来,"无效的签名"错误是由于应用的签名问题导致的。解决这个问题的方法有重新下载应用、设备设置中信任证书选项的调整,以及使用苹果官方的开发者账号进行签名等。通过这些方法,你应该能够成功安装并使用你想要的应用。


相关知识:
ios重签名后打开闪退
在iOS应用重签名中,闪退是一种常见的问题。闪退指的是在应用程序启动后立即关闭,不显示任何错误消息或警告。这种问题通常出现在应用程序的代码签名有问题或与设备的兼容性不良导致。在iOS中,应用程序必须经过苹果官方的签名才能在设备上安装和运行。重签名是一种将已
2023-07-18
推送证书无法导出p12文件解决
推送证书用于iOS应用的远程通知功能,一般由开发者生成并与应用绑定。有时候我们可能会遇到导出推送证书时无法生成p12文件的问题。本文将介绍解决该问题的方法和原理。1. 问题描述当我们在苹果开发者网站上生成推送证书后,一般会下载一个cer文件,然后通过Key
2023-07-18
安卓安装包签名怎么签
安卓安装包的签名是为了验证应用程序的完整性和真实性。签名是将开发者的数字证书与应用程序的二进制代码进行关联的过程,以确保应用程序在传输和安装过程中没有被篡改。在安卓开发中,应用程序的签名可以通过使用Java开发工具包(JDK)中的keytool和jarsi
2023-07-17
安卓回编译后签名改变
安卓应用程序在编译和打包时,需要进行签名以确保应用的完整性和安全性。签名是一个数字证书,用于标识应用的开发者,并确保应用在传输和安装过程中没有被篡改。当应用在用户设备上运行时,系统可以验证签名以确认应用的真实性。在开发安卓应用时,签名通常分为两个阶段:开发
2023-07-17
androidstudio生成签名文件
Android Studio是Android开发的集成开发环境(IDE),它提供了许多实用的功能和工具,其中之一就是可以帮助我们生成签名文件。签名文件是Android应用程序的身份证明,它包含了开发者的信息和私钥,用于保证应用程序的完整性和安全性。下面我将
2023-07-17
apk签名能改么
APK签名是用于验证Android应用的完整性和来源的重要工作。在发布APK之前,开发者需要将应用进行签名,以确保用户能够安全地从应用商店下载和安装应用。APK签名采用了非对称加密算法,通常使用RSA算法。下面是APK签名的详细步骤和原理:1. 创建密钥对
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4